Battery
$% 86.15.01
Remove
1.Disconnect both battery terminals, earth lead
first.
2.Remove bolt and battery clamp.
3.Remove battery.
Refit
1.Clean battery tray.
2.Fit battery and clamp, tighten bolt to 12 Nm (9
lbf.ft).
3.Apply petroleum jelly to both terminals, fit and
tighten terminal bolts negative lead last.

Starter motor - Td4
$% 86.60.01
Remove
1.Disconnect battery earth lead.
2. Models with automatic transmission:
Remove battery carrier.
+ CHARGING AND STARTING,
REPAIRS, Carrier - battery.
3.Remove engine acoustic cover if fitted.
+ ENGINE - Td4, REPAIRS, Cover -
engine acoustic - Up to 02.5 Model Year.
4.Release terminal cover, remove nut and
disconnect 2 cables from starter motor
solenoid.
5.Remove 2 bolts and remove starter motor.Refit
1.Clean starter motor and mating face. Clean
dowel and dowel hole.
2.Fit starter motor and tighten bolts to 45 Nm (33
lbf.ft)
3.Fit cables to starter motor solenoid and tighten
nut to 13 Nm (9.5 lbf.ft). Secure terminal cover.
4.Connect Lucar to starter motor solenoid.
5.Fit engine acoustic cover if fitted.
+ ENGINE - Td4, REPAIRS, Cover -
engine acoustic - Up to 02.5 Model Year.
6. Models with automatic transmission: Fit
battery carrier.
+ CHARGING AND STARTING,
REPAIRS, Carrier - battery.
7.Connect battery earth lead.

Starter motor - K1.8
$% 86.60.01
Remove
1.Disconnect battery earth lead.
2.Remove air cleaner assembly.
+ FUEL DELIVERY SYSTEM -
PETROL, REPAIRS, Air cleaner - K1.8.
3.Disconnect Lucar connector from starter motor.
4.Remove nut and disconnect battery lead from
starter solenoid.
5.Remove lower nut and bolt securing starter
motor.
6.Remove bolt securing steady bar to engine LH
mounting.
7.Remove upper nut and bolt securing starter
motor.
8.Remove engine steady bar.
9.Remove starter motor.Refit
1.Clean starter motor and mating face.
2.Ensure gearbox closing plate is in position.
3.Fit starter motor and fit lower bolt but do not
tighten bolt at this stage.
4.Fit engine steady bar, fit bolt securing steady
bar to engine mounting but do not tighten at this
stage.
5.Fit starter motor upper bolt.
6.Tighten starter motor upper and lower nuts and
bolts to 80 Nm (59 lbf.ft).
7.Tighten bolt securing engine steady bar to LH
engine mounting to 25 Nm (18 lbf.ft).
8.Connect battery cable to starter solenoid, fit nut
and tighten to 8 Nm (6 lbf.ft).
9.Connect Lucar to solenoid.
10.Fit air cleaner assembly.
+ FUEL DELIVERY SYSTEM -
PETROL, REPAIRS, Air cleaner - K1.8.
11.Connect battery earth lead.
